Store In a Container. Once wrapped, place the pieces of stollen into an airtight container or freezer bag. Seal the container to ensure it is airtight. Label and Freeze. Label the container with the contents and the date so you know when to use up all the stollen and then place the container into the freezer.

For example, the guidelines do not regulate the amount of sugar or spices in the dough, but a stollen cannot qualify as a Dresdner Christstollen unless it's: Made with either type 405 or 550 wheat flour; The amount of butter is no less than 50% relative to the amount of flour; Raisins are at 65% relative to the amount of flour;

Traditional German stollen is a fruit bread including nuts, spices, marzipan, and dried or candied fruit, coated in icing sugar. Stollen is sometimes referred to as ChristStollen.


Can You Freeze Stollen Best Tips & Tricks To Freeze Stollen

Yes, you can freeze stollen. You can keep the stollen in a freezer-safe container by wrapping it with a cling film. Label the container with the respective date and store it in the freezer for 6 months. However, make sure to eat the stole before it loses its texture and consistency.

Can you freeze stollen? Absolutely! Prep ahead for the holidays and stash a loaf or two in the freezer. Allow the bread to cool completely, do not dust with powdered sugar, wrap tightly and freeze for up to 3 months. Thaw the bread on the counter overnight, and then dust with powdered sugar right before serving.
